Grag Queen Beats Ada Vox to Win ‘Queen of the Universe’ Season 1

The first season of Queen of the Universe came to a close on Thursday, as Brazilian contestant Grag Queen, aka Grégory Mohd, was named the winner. She beat American Idol alum Ada Vox in the new singing competition for drag queens, taking home $250,000.


Grag Queen Wins ‘Queen of the Universe’

Thursday’s finale came down to American drag queens Ada Vox and Aria B. Cassadine, as well as Grag Queen, who is from Brazil. Third place went to Aria, which meant it all came down to Ada and Grag. At the end of the show, host Graham Norton announced Grag as the winner.

For the finale, the three finalists performed two songs each. Ava performed “Pure Imagination” from Willy Wonka, as well as “Open Arms” by Journey. Aria sang “Rudolph the Red-Nosed Reindeer” and “This is the Moment” from the Jekyll & Hyde musical.

Winner Grag Queen performed the holiday classic “Jingle Bell Rock,” as well as “Rise Up” by Andra Day. Grag has shown off both her voice and personality this season in performances of songs like “Girls Just Want to Have Fun” by Cyndi Lauper and “Rehab” by Amy Winehouse.


Grag’s alter ego Grégory also opened up about his difficult experience growing up in Brazil, sharing that he had been through conversion therapy for his sexuality. He got emotional as he shared how hard it is for LGBTQ+ people in his country, and how he wanted to use his platform to speak out.

Grag Queen Reacts to Her Win on Instagram

It seemed like Ada Vox might be the one to beat on Queen of the Universe this season, as she showed off the same powerful voice she brought to American Idol Season 16. But one look at fan engagement on the show’s Twitter page showed that Grag was a definite favorite.


Grag reacted to her win on Instagram Thursday, writing her caption in Portuguese. “The Queen of the Universe just wants to thank you for everything you guys have done… I’ve never been so HAPPY!!!” she wrote. “Don’t stop dreaming, because I once heard that you just had to have faith that things would start to flow… Who knew?”
